Estimate Daily energy requirement and safe protein intake?

The estimated mean daily per capita energy requirement of 2070 Kcal rounded up  to 2100 Kcal is based on WHO technical report- No. 724 published in 1985 and on  the following assumptions:

  • The age/sex distribution of the population is a characteristic of developing countries
  • The mean height of adult men and women are 169 cm and 155 cm respectively, which is the approximate value in sub-Saharan Africa
  • The body mass index (BMI) (kg/m2 ) is between 20-22
  • Physical activity is light
  • All infants are breast-fed from birth to 6 months, and half of the infants of 6- 11 months are still breast-feeding and deriving half of their energy and protein requirement from breast milk
  • Safe daily protein intake, from an average mixed diet of cereals, pulses and vegetables is estimated to be 46 g.
